About me and my therapy practice

Hello, I am an integrative psychotherapist and dialectical behaviour therapist working with groups and adults. I have been working in mental health for almost 20 years and have experience across a wide range of settings, including inpatient services, outpatient treatment, higher education settings, and charities. I also run my own private practice offering flexible online therapy to individuals and groups.

I consider myself to be an integrative therapist, drawing from both humanistic and behavioural approaches to therapy including DBT, CBT. How we work together will depend on your needs and preferences as we start our work. I offer 90-minute single-session therapy, where there is a specific problem that can be tackled with a brief intervention, short-term or time-limited therapy, open-ended long-term therapy, and DBT skills coaching where necessary.

Practice description

In addition to working with individuals, I have been developing and facilitating groups for many years. Group therapy can be a wonderful place to find a sense of belonging as you work through your problems while giving and receiving the support of your therapy group. I collaborate with some excellent therapists to offer different opportunities for being part of a group.

Currently, we are registering interest for two groups due to launch later in 2026. The first is an ADHD group, which has been developed specifically for people needing support while waiting for a diagnosis, or who are newly diagnosed and needing to make sense of what this means for them and to learn evidence-based strategies for coping with executive function difficulties. 

Our Emerge & Thrive group is an 8-week therapeutic coaching group specifically for women. It offers a trauma-informed space that encourages safety, collaboration, and connection. Therapists gently present key theories and skills that can help women thrive in all areas of life.

My first session

Finding a therapist who feels like the right fit is the most important part of starting therapy. I offer a free 15-minute introductory meeting online for anyone who is considering either a group programme or working with me 1:1. This meeting is without obligation and simply offers a space to ask any questions you may have, giving you an initial sense of whether we feel like a good fit. I am always happy to make referrals to trusted colleagues and services where appropriate. 

In our first full session, We’ll explore at a comfortable pace for you, what has brought you to therapy and what you hope to achieve or change. 

DBT Skills Coaching: If you are seeking DBT skills, our first session will be a specialised assessment to ensure this approach meets your needs.

Group Programmes: Before joining a group, we will have an initial 50-minute individual assessment to help you prepare for the group dynamic.
